    almost every line means two or three or four different things now though

    a line about a woman

    will have a double meaning about his mother
    or his daughters
    or a fan
    or a colleague
    or a rival
    or hiphop
    or one of his personalities

    or some combination of several of these or others

    when i'm gone, so much better, 25 to life, die alone and despicable are great examples of this

    or for example the arkham asylum line in psychopath killer. the asylum could mean arkham, a real hospital or rap
